Abstract
The presently disclosed subject matter provides methods and compositions for enhancing the immune response toward cancers and pathogens. It relates to novel designs of chimeric antigen receptors (CARs) and engineered immunoresponsive cells comprising the same. The engineered immunoresponsive cells comprising the novel CARs are antigen-directed and have extended persistence without compromising function.
